The students in each classroom have been working collectively to create their own class mission statement. A class mission statement helps define the goals, values, and purpose of the class, and their classroom community. This 4th grade example shows the great work our students are doing in this area.

We’re proud to share that nine 4th grade students from the Waverly-Shell Rock Community School District have been recognized as some of Iowa’s most advanced young mathematicians! 🎉

These students earned this distinction by scoring in the top 2% statewide on the Iowa math assessment last spring.

🏅 𝗪𝗮𝘃𝗲𝗿𝗹𝘆-𝗦𝗵𝗲𝗹𝗹 𝗥𝗼𝗰𝗸’𝘀 𝟮𝟬𝟮𝟱 𝗡𝗮𝘁𝗶𝗼𝗻𝗮𝗹 𝗠𝗮𝘁𝗵 𝗦𝘁𝗮𝗿𝘀 𝗻𝗼𝗺𝗶𝗻𝗲𝗲𝘀 𝗮𝗿𝗲:
Aurora Kahler, Aurora Cruz, Jude Renn, Bryant Wilker, Joy Myrmo, Keaton Peters, Edy Marks, Macy Aschbrenner, and Sylvia Gleason.

Each nominee received a special award medal, sponsored by the Iowa Department of Education in cooperation with the National Math Stars organization—a nonprofit dedicated to identifying, celebrating, and supporting mathematically extraordinary students.

We had an awesome day yesterday at North Ridge Elementary- the W-SR Area United Way Day of Caring - was an AMAZING day to be a Go-Hawk! Thank you to Paul Cheville from the City of Waverly, Jon Elsamiller from Elsamiller Electric, Jen Wells and her team from Wells Hollow, Kim Tiedt from Tiedt’s Nursery, Jess Meier from the North Ridge Staff, and staff from Nestle for the great job they did leading our students and school on several service projects. Students from North Ridge and the W-SR Middle School planted trees, plants, and bushes, landscaped, pulled weeds, and learned how to correctly plant and care for the plants. They also learned the added value plants and trees have to the environment, and the value of helping others. The students were outstanding, and the leadership of the adults was 2nd to none. Thank you to Elsamiller Electric for prepping our statue site with lighting; we were then able to create a beautifully landscaped area for our Go-Hawk to stand with the Wells Hollow team and the North Ridge student Statue Squad. "Many hands make light work" could not have been truer. These students worked so hard and took a lot of pride in helping out. It is safe to say they had a lot of fun! We are so fortunate to live in such a supportive community!
